パスワードを忘れた? アカウント作成
30306 story

RoR開発者の生の声を聞ける「Ruby on Rails Summer Festival 2008」 7

ストーリー by hylom
RoRの実用例を学べ 部門より

Anonymous Coward曰く、

ウェブキャリアが、『Ruby on Rails Summer Festival 2008』と題した無料セミナーを7月~9月にかけて開催する。

ニフティやドリコムといった企業でRubyやRuby on Railsを開発に使用している開発者や、RubyやRailsの本の著者、Ruby界隈で有名な開発者を講師に迎え、60分のセミナーと30分の懇親会が予定されている。商用開発でRuby on Railsを使うためのノウハウを獲得したい開発者の方々、ぜひこの機会に振るってご参加ください!!

この議論は賞味期限が切れたので、アーカイブ化されています。 新たにコメントを付けることはできません。
  • by Anonymous Coward on 2008年07月16日 17時09分 (#1384546)

    講演の題目を見る限り、Railsの話ばかりで「Ruby界隈で有名な開発者」がいるようには見えないんだが。

    ちなみにリンク先の記述は

    Ruby・Railsを商用で既に使われている方の実践的な取り入れ方や、Ruby・Railsの本の著者、そして、その界隈では有名な方々をこれでもかというぐらいに集め、『Ruby on Rails Summer Festival 2008』を開催!
    となっている。あくまでRailsメインのイベントでしょ、これ。

  • 広告かと思った (スコア:1, おもしろおかしい)

    by Anonymous Coward on 2008年07月16日 22時25分 (#1384756)
    T/O
  • by Anonymous Coward on 2008年07月17日 2時33分 (#1384893)
    詐欺師経営者の会社に勤めてることに抵抗はないのでしょうか。
  • by Anonymous Coward on 2008年07月16日 15時26分 (#1384452)
    最近RoR始めたんだけど、標準のデータベースsqlite3がうまく扱えなかった。
    原因は、sqlite3-rubyのGEMのパーミッションが腐ってる [blogspot.com]からだった。
    いくらなんでも、品質悪過ぎ。
    #RoRが悪いわけじゃないけど。
    • by Anonymous Coward
      うちのsqlite3-ruby-1.2.2だと

      Leopard(Rubyは/usr/local/に自分で入れたもの)で、
      -rw-rw-rw- 1 root wheel 24774 2008-06-24 18:27 database.rb
      -rw-rw-rw- 1 root wheel 3738 2008-06-24 18:27 translator.rb

      CentOS 5.2(Rubyは〃)で
      -rw-r--r-- 1 root root 24774 2008-06-19 02:58 database.rb
      -rw-r--r-- 1 root root 3738 2008-06-19 02:58 translator.rb

      なんだけどなー。

      何が違うんでしょうね。

      umask?

      • Re:sqlite3-ruby (スコア:3, 参考になる)

        by keita (844) on 2008年07月16日 20時40分 (#1384686) 日記
        RubyGems の実体は単純な tar アーカイブで、この中に含まれている data.tar.gz を展開することで各ファイルを作成しています。それで、tar の展開は自前でやっているようなのですが、この際 umask は無視して data.tar.gz に記録されているパーミッション情報をそのまま利用します(詳細は rubygems/package/tar_input.rb をご覧下さい)。

        そのようなわけでパーミッション設定がおかしいのは、umask は関係なく、sqlite3-ruby の gem がおかしいからです。1.2.2 の gem を tar で展開して data.tar.gz を見れば確認できると思います。1.2.1 の gem のパーミッション設定は普通なので、単純なパッケージングミスではないでしょうか。

        で、ACさんが挙げておられます Leopard と CentOS 5.2 の例に関しては、なんででしょうかね。バージョンが 1.2.2 ではないとか、gem からインストールしてないとかではないでしょうか。
        親コメント
        • Re:sqlite3-ruby (スコア:1, 興味深い)

          by Anonymous Coward on 2008年07月16日 22時38分 (#1384765)
          #1384645のACです。

          気になるので、CentOS 5.2のほうでsqlite3-rubyを入れ直してみました。

          $ which ruby
          /usr/local/bin/ruby
          $ which gem
          /usr/local/bin/gem
          $ ruby --version
          ruby 1.8.7 (2008-06-20 patchlevel 22) [i686-linux]
          $ gem --version
          1.2.0
          $ sudo gem uninstall sqlite3-ruby
          sudo gem uninstall sqlite3-ruby
          Password:
          Successfully uninstalled sqlite3-ruby-1.2.2
          $ sudo gem install sqlite3-ruby
          Building native extensions. This could take a while...
          Successfully installed sqlite3-ruby-1.2.2
          1 gem installed
          Installing ri documentation for sqlite3-ruby-1.2.2...
          Installing RDoc documentation for sqlite3-ruby-1.2.2...
          $ ls -l /usr/local/lib/ruby/gems/1.8/gems/sqlite3-ruby-1.2.2/lib/sqlite3

          :
          -rw-rw--w- 1 root root 24774 2008-07-16 22:33 database.rb
          :
          -rw-rw--w- 1 root root 3738 2008-07-16 22:33 translator.rb
          :

          見事に問題が再現しました。
          以前なぜ読めてたんだろうなぁ。謎です。
          親コメント
typodupeerror

人生unstable -- あるハッカー

読み込み中...